The first and the last term of an A.P. are 17 and 350 respectively. If the common difference is 9, how many terms are there and what is their sum?

Given, 

First term, a1 = 17 

Last term, an = 350 = l 

And difference, d = 9 

We know,

an = a + (n – 1)d 

350 = 17 + (n – 1) (9) 

350 = 8 + 9n 

342 = 9n 

n = 38

We know sum of n terms, Sn =  \(\frac{n}{2}\)[a + l]

S38 = \(\frac{38}{2}\)[17 + 350]

= 19 x 367 = 6973

Hence, number of terms, n = 38

sum of n terms, Sn = 6973
